Abstract:
In this research, we consider a production planning problem that determines the production timings and quantities for multiple products over a finite number of periods without violating capacity constraints. This problem is commonly referred to as the capacitated lot sizing (CLS) problem. We develop a model that explicitly considers setup times for products and different types of production capacities such as regular time and overtime. We develop a heuristic based on Lagrangian relaxation to solve this CLS problem. Computational results show that our algorithm gives reliable results while comparing solution values to lower bounds.
